When it comes to financial advice, one of the most common questions people ask is: “How much will it cost me?”
At Sterling Welsh, we believe in being open, transparent, and straightforward about our fees. We want you to have complete confidence that you’ll never receive unexpected charges — and you’ll never pay a penny unless you agree to go ahead with our recommendations.
How We Work With You
Our advice process follows six clear steps:
Engagement – we get to know your goals, hopes and concerns.
Discovery – we build a clear picture of your financial position.
Research & Plan Creation – we analyse your situation and design your financial plan.
Presentation – we explain our recommendations in detail.
Implementation – we put the agreed changes into action.
Ongoing Review – we revisit your plan to ensure it stays on track.
At each stage, you stay fully in control. Nothing happens without your agreement.
Our Initial Fees
We operate a menu-based fee structure, so you only pay for the services you need. Examples include:
Initial Financial Plan – £1,245 (minimum fee, payable by all new clients).
Implementation Fee – 1.5% of funds invested (capped at £10,000).
New Product Setup – £250 (capped at £500).
Switching Existing Pensions/Investments – £250 per plan (capped at £1,000).
Specialist Services – such as inheritance tax planning or trust work, with clearly set fees.
Importantly, we will always agree the fee with you before any work begins.
Ongoing Service Options
You can choose whether to work with us on an ongoing basis or just for one-off advice.
Lite Financial Planning – £300 per year.
Wealth Management – 0.5% of assets (min £600, max £5,000).
Full Wealth Management – 1% of assets (min £1,500, max £15,000).
Ongoing services include regular reviews, tax efficiency checks, investment monitoring, and access to your adviser. Again, this is entirely optional — the choice is yours.
